最近android又出了最新系統Android8.0——O
(注意:此功能需FQ,,國內就是坑啊。。。)
下面帶來我自己的刷機分享:
1、打開android官網,找到androidO的鏡像下載點:androidO;由於目前google只支持特定的機型做了andorid8.0鏡像;所以請找到相應的機型,不然就跪。。。。
目前支持的機型有:Pixel、Pixel XL、Pixel C、Nexus 5X、Nexus 6P 或 Nexus Player
2、將相應的鏡像文件下載下來,這裏我下載的是Nexus 5X的鏡像文件bullhead-opp1.170223.012-factory-338a95b1.zip
3、解壓縮到任意目錄,最好目錄地址不要有中文;
4、保證你電腦上安裝了Android SDK中的adb/fastboot 工具;
如果你是一個android開發,恭喜你,你的androidSDK裏面就自帶了,fastboot在Android SDK Platform-Tools下;
如果你不是一個android屌絲程序員,則需要去單獨下載Android SDK Platform-Tools fastboot下載地址
Mac與Linux在終端中輸入fastboot devices,Windows系統可以按組合鍵Win+R,輸入cmd,回車,命令相同。如果出現一串形如“01036ed3da3a3df5 fastboot”
以上四個步驟準備好了,咱們就可以開始刷機了,下面開始刷吧。。。友情提示:刷機有風險,當心變磚頭。
第一步:首先你需要連接手機,打開usb連接,進入手機的 快速啓動模式 下,
-
使用adb工具:打開設備後,執行:
adb reboot bootloader
-
使用關鍵組合:關閉設備,然後將其打開,並立即按住 設備的相關組合 鍵。例如,要將Nexus 5(“錘頭”)放入快速啓動模式,請在設備開始啓動時按住音量調高+音量降低+電源。
第三步驟:如有必要,請使用以下方法之一解鎖設備的引導加載程序:
-
如果您使用錘頭或垂直製造版更新Nexus 5X或Nexus 6P設備,請將fastboot工具更新到最新版本(> = 23.0.1),然後運行以下命令:
fastboot flashing unlock
-
如果要更新較舊的設備,請運行以下命令:
fastboot oem unlock
目標設備將顯示一個確認屏幕。(這將擦除目標設備上的所有數據。)
第四步:好了,準備了這麼久,咱們可以開始刷了,,,,找到你加壓所得文件夾,裏面有一個image的zip壓縮包,加壓之,
dos窗口定位到解壓縮的目錄,按照以下命令陸續執行:
fastboot flash vendor vendor.img
fastboot flash boot boot.img
fastboot flash system system.img
由於樓主不想使用官方recovery,故未刷入,如果你想用,請自行輸入:fastboot flash recovery recovery.img
當日志爲下面的這樣的日誌的時候,說明刷入成功了。。。。否則就輸入失敗。。。。。你就需要重新下載一個刷機包,把手機恢復原樣了。。如果恢復不了。。把手機砸了吧。。。說明已經成爲磚頭了。。。。
您現在應該鎖定引導程序的安全性:
-
如上所述,再次以快速啓動模式啓動設備。
-
執行:
fastboot flashing lock
或者,對於較舊的設備,運行:
fastboot oem lock